Maison > Article > Applet WeChat > Problème d'affichage d'image obtenu par l'interface WeChat jssdk
J'ai étudié le développement de cette plateforme publique WeChat ces derniers jours
J'utilise ChooseImageInterface a été appelée pour obtenir la image mais elle n'a pas été affichée. Certains messages sur Baidu n'ont pas donné de très bons résultats. Plus tard, j'ai finalement compris. comment l'afficher. Maintenant, je l'écris. Faire une sauvegarde
Quelques problèmes rencontrés lors de l'utilisation de WeChatJSDK
Lors de la configuration de l'interface Ssécuritédomaine. nom de domaine, vous devez utiliser un nom de domaine de premier niveau, qui ne peut pas être utilisé. Utilisez un nom de domaine de deuxième niveau et ne peut pas apporter http ou https
Par exemple, dans mon test téléchargement l'URL de l'image est
//html里的主要代码 <body ontouchstart=""> 上传图片的测试 图像接口 <span class="desc">拍照或从手机相册中选图接口</span> <button class="btn btn_primary" id="chooseImage" onclick="chooseImg_Opinion()">chooseImage</button> <span>图片预览</span> <p id="photo"></p> </body> //js里的主要代码 <script> wx.ready(function () { //自动执行的 wx.checkJsApi({ jsApiList: [ 'chooseImage', ], success: function (res) { // alert(JSON.stringify(res)); // alert(JSON.stringify(res.checkResult.getLocation)); // if (res.checkResult.getLocation == false) { // alert('你的微信版本太低,不支持微信JS接口,请升级到最新的微信版本!'); // return; // } } }); }); wx.error(function (res) { alert(res.errMsg); }); function chooseImg_Opinion() { wx.chooseImage({ success: function (res) { showImgs_Opinion(res); } }); } function showImgs_Opinion(res) { //主要是这一块的代码 var parent = document.getElementById('photo'); var p = document.createElement("p"); //设置 p 属性,如 id p.setAttribute("id", "imgp"); var _html=""; for(var i in res.localIds){ var photoSrc=res.localIds[i]; _html=_html+' 图片'+i+':<img src="'+photoSrc+'" height="200" width="200" />\n'; } p.innerHTML = _html; parent.appendChild(p); </script>
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!